it may also be prudent to order new exhaust clamps for the install. the amount of corrosion on the old ones was bad. also if I were to do the job again, I would also pull the exhaust manifolds. the nuts and bolts on the flange between the manifold and secondary cat pipes were so corroded they needed to be cut off, which was difficult on ramps to say the least.
